We are going froggin 6/14/08 tommorow night; everyone do a anti-rain dance for us:banana:banana

It is not unusuall to bring them out by the 50lb sack full. We will be in the marsh and rice fields tommorow night wading in the canals "not for the faint of heart for sure." most of them will be caught by hand in the water wading, but I'm bringing some live gigs for the rice field levy's. Cotton mouths and alligators are everywhere, so I will bring the camera and hopefully get some good pictures if we don't get rained out. Yes, I will have my big 'ol pig sticker on my side:bigwink 

Alligator season starts in september........stay tuned!

Well,

I get to eat crow on this one. It turned out to be more of a midnight 4-wheeler drive than a frog hunt. We burnt out 3 spot lights on the 4-wheeler batteries, and I mean they were burnt, not dead, but fried. Then we ended up working on a friends 4-wheeler. I went with some friends and they invited friends and thier friends invited friends,etc. It was not a frog hunt, but more of a gathering.  We had fun though. Lance got his first real big bull frog and some of the guys there were real characters and made it fun. We got dirty and ate a lot of bugs in the rice fields riding around and seen some deer, but it was not really froggin. Too many people and too  much beer.  Not to worry the season has just begun again. It only closes April and May. I never brought out the camera. Bull frogs need to be 5" and pig frogs need to be 3-1/2" that is from nose to butt.
